A1338LLETR-T Product Overview
Product Category: Magnetic Sensor
Use: The A1338LLETR-T is a high-precision, programmable Hall-effect magnetic sensor designed for accurate angle and position sensing in automotive, industrial, and consumer applications.
Characteristics: This sensor offers high sensitivity, low noise, and a wide operating temperature range. It comes in a small package, making it suitable for space-constrained designs.
Package: The A1338LLETR-T is available in a lead (Pb) free 8-pin SOIC package.
Essence: The essence of the A1338LLETR-T lies in its ability to provide precise and reliable magnetic field measurements for various applications.
Packaging/Quantity: The sensor is typically supplied in tape and reel packaging with a quantity of 2500 units per reel.
Specifications
The A1338LLETR-T features include: - Wide operating voltage range: 3.3V to 5.5V - Output voltage range: 0.5V to VCC - 0.5V - Operating temperature range: -40°C to 150°C - Programmable output options - High accuracy and resolution

Functional Features
The A1338LLETR-T offers the following functional features: - Non-contact magnetic sensing - Integrated EEPROM for programming - Digital signal processing for enhanced accuracy - Flexible output options for versatile applications
Advantages and Disadvantages
Advantages: - High precision and accuracy - Wide operating temperature range - Small form factor - Programmable output options
Disadvantages: - Sensitive to external magnetic interference - Requires careful PCB layout for optimal performance
Working Principles
The A1338LLETR-T operates on the principle of Hall-effect sensing, where it detects changes in magnetic fields to determine the position or angle of a target object. The integrated digital signal processing ensures accurate and reliable measurements.
Detailed Application Field Plans
The A1338LLETR-T is well-suited for various application fields, including: - Automotive: Throttle position sensing, pedal position sensing, transmission gear position sensing - Industrial: Motor control, robotics, rotary encoders - Consumer: Joystick and gaming controllers, virtual reality devices
